С каждым годом мобильные игры становятся все более популярными и востребованными среди пользователей. iPhone, как одно из самых популярных устройств в мире, предлагает огромные возможности для разработчиков игр. В этой статье мы рассмотрим процесс разработки игр для iPhone, ключевые моменты, на которые следует обратить внимание, и некоторые советы для начинающих разработчиков.
Процесс разработки игр для iPhone
Идея и концепция являются первым и наиболее важным этапом в разработке игры. Это время для определения концепции идеи, которая должна быть привлекательной, уникальной и интересной для целевой аудитории. Проведите исследование рынка, изучите популярные жанры игр и проанализируйте успешные проекты для выявления тенденций.
Проектирование и разработка игры следует за этим этапом. Здесь вы создаете дизайн игры, определяете механику геймплея, разрабатываете уровни и создаете игровую графику. Для этого используйте специализированные инструменты, такие как Unity, Unreal Engine или SpriteKit, для создания прототипов и дизайна.
Программирование становится неотъемлемой частью разработки игры для iPhone. Этот этап требует знания языков программирования, таких как Swift или Objective-C. Освойте основы программирования под iOS и используйте различные библиотеки и фреймворки для реализации функциональности игры.

Тестирование и отладка игры происходят после завершения ее разработки. Необходимо провести тестирование на различных устройствах iPhone, чтобы убедиться в стабильности и производительности игры. Выявите и исправьте любые ошибки и недочеты, которые могут повлиять на пользовательский опыт.
Публикация в App Store завершает процесс разработки игры. После успешного тестирования подготовьте игру к публикации, следуя инструкциям Apple по созданию и отправке приложения. Убедитесь, что ваша игра соответствует стандартам и требованиям App Store, прежде чем представить ее на рынке.
Ключевые моменты в разработке игр для iPhone
Важные аспекты в разработке игр для iPhone включают в себя оптимизацию под разные устройства. Необходимо учитывать различные разрешения экранов и аппаратные характеристики устройств iPhone, чтобы обеспечить оптимальную производительность игры на всех устройствах.
Монетизация игры также играет важную роль. Разработчики должны рассмотреть различные модели монетизации, такие как покупки в приложении, реклама или подписки, и выбрать наиболее подходящий вариант для своей игры.
Важно также учитывать обратную связь пользователей. Прослушивание отзывов и комментариев пользователей помогает улучшать игру и добавлять новые функции в будущих обновлениях. Это позволяет создать более удовлетворительный игровой опыт и удержать аудиторию на протяжении долгого времени.
Советы для начинающих разработчиков
Начните с малого и не стремитесь сразу создать огромный проект. Освоение основ разработки для iOS лучше начать с небольшой игры. Это поможет вам углубиться в процесс и изучить основные принципы работы с этой платформой.
Изучение и постоянное обучение — важные составляющие успеха в игровой индустрии. Сфера игрового развлечения постоянно меняется и развивается. Поэтому важно постоянно следить за новыми технологиями, методами и трендами в разработке игр, чтобы оставаться в курсе последних изменений и улучшать свои навыки.
Не бойтесь совершать ошибки и сталкиваться с неудачами. Они неотъемлемая часть процесса разработки. Важно использовать провалы как уроки и опыт для дальнейшего роста. Благодаря ним вы сможете лучше понять свои слабые места и сделать вашу работу еще лучше.
Разработка игр для iPhone представляет собой захватывающий и многогранный процесс, который требует не только усилий, но и глубокого понимания технических и творческих аспектов игровой индустрии. Создание игры для iOS платформы, такой как iPhone, предоставляет разработчикам уникальные возможности для воплощения своих идей в жизнь и достижения широкого круга пользователей. Поэтому не бойтесь приступить к созданию своей собственной игры и погрузиться в удивительный мир игровой индустрии!